项目摘要
Biomedical and biosensing devices and systems used for diagnostics and therapy are highly multidisciplinary integrating microelectronics, photonics, microfluidics, microdevices, and nano-/bio- materials. The requested equipment will enable the development, integration, and packaging aspects in various biomedical and biosensing projects including glucose biosensing, DNA analysis, water monitoring, bacteria screening, and muscular integrity monitoring for trauma victims which are being undertaken by the applicants as collaborative research. The requested equipment consists of two ink-jet printers (one for deposition of biocompatible polymer coatings for implantable devices and another for printing of biological receptors and chemical sensing films), a microelectronic probe-station, and a spectrometer to operate in visible and near infrared regions. The advanced ink-jet printing systems will constitute a critically needed platform for educating students of the co-applicants, collaborators and other researchers at McGill and at other universities around the Montreal area on the varied facets of biocompatible packaging of implantable microsensors and 3D spatial deposition of biological receptors and chemical sensing films on various substrates.
